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_001286620.2(MAP3K7CL):c.82C>G(p.Pro28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000205 in 1,461,580 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Jan 07, 2022The c.382C>G (p.P128A) alteration is located in exon 7 (coding exon 5) of the MAP3K7CL gene. This alteration results from a C to G substitution at nucleotide position 382, causing the proline (P) at amino acid position 128 to be replaced by an alanine (A).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
